Given Input Data is 457, 433, 193, 925
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 457 is 457
Prime Factorization of 433 is 433
Prime Factorization of 193 is 193
Prime Factorization of 925 is 5 x 5 x 37
The above numbers do not have any common prime factor. So GCD is 1
